Butterfly
So delicate and precious
The beauty that I see
Her innocence and tenderness
Has captivated me
The joy that she has brought me
By just floating in the breeze
My heart flutters like her wings
And puts my soul at ease
She rests upon a flower
I share in her contentment
My eyes fills with the colors
A blissful compliment
She flies off into the summer
Alone again am I
Awaiting her return
With her I want to fly
